2K

2K is an American video game publisher founded in 2005 as a label of Take-Two Interactive, and it holds the sports and strategy franchises that sit alongside Rockstar's open-world titles in the group. Its portfolio includes the NBA 2K basketball series, the Civilization strategy franchise, Borderlands, BioShock, WWE 2K and PGA Tour 2K, developed across studios including Visual Concepts, Firaxis, Gearbox and Cloud Chamber. Headquartered in Novato, California, it depends heavily on annual sports releases and their in-game economies, which now generate more revenue than the games themselves.

What We Need:

As an Expert Character Artist, you’ll be a key contributor to the quality and evolution of our project's character art. You’re an exceptional 3D artist and visual problem solver who can translate character concepts and broad creative goals into compelling, production-ready assets.

Working closely with the creative team and cross-discipline partners, you’ll take on complex, high-impact assignments and turn ambiguous artistic or technical problems into practical solutions. You will operate with a high degree of autonomy while remaining aligned with the project's art direction and production needs.

Through the quality of your craft and collaboration, you’ll raise the bar for character art across the studio.

What You'll Do:

  • Create benchmark characters, creatures, and weapons from high-resolution sculpts through modeling, topology, UVs, bakes, texture painting, materials, and engine integration.
  • Own complex character assignments, translating concepts and briefs into visually compelling, technically sound assets that support gameplay, animation, narrative, and project-wide art direction.
  • Help establish and uphold visual and technical standards through benchmark assets, documentation, and practical solutions that improve consistency and production quality.
  • Partner with art and cross-discipline teams to resolve challenges and ensure assets deform, perform, and read as intended in game.
  • Mentor other artists through thoughtful critique and example-setting while actively identifying opportunities to improve workflows and processes.
  • Self-manage assignments and priorities, maintaining alignment with leadership while proactively identifying dependencies and risks.
  • Provide craft oversight for external art vendors by clarifying expectations, reviewing deliverables, giving actionable feedback, and ensuring work meets established visual, technical, and production standards.

What'll Make You A Great Fit:

  • Typically 8+ years of professional character art experience in games, with experience contributing to multiple shipped titles.
  • An exceptional online portfolio (with breakdowns) demonstrating character work that illustrates artistic judgment, technical execution and stylistic range.
  • Mastery of anatomy, proportion, costume, color, materials, and design.
  • Expert command of real-time character pipelines including; high-resolution sculpting and modeling, game topology, UVs, texturing (realistic and non-photorealistic), PBR and NPR materials, performance optimization, and engine integration.
  • Expert proficiency with ZBrush, Maya, Substance 3D Painter, Unreal Engine, Photoshop, and/or equivalent software.
  • Demonstrated ability to solve complex visual and technical problems, resolve production tradeoffs, work within an established visual direction, and improve quality while supporting downstream departments.
  • Proven ability to work independently, make sound craft decisions, manage complex assignments, collaborate effectively across disciplines, communicate clearly, and mentor other artists.
